How long do cooked tomatoes last in the freezer? Properly stored, they will maintain best quality for 10 to 12 months, but will remain safe beyond that time. How long do cooked tomatoes last after being frozen and thawed? Cooked tomatoes that have been thawed in the fridge can be kept for an additional 3 to 4 days in the refrigerator before cooking; tomatoes that were thawed in the microwave or in cold water should be eaten immediately. Consistency is the most crucial factor. If you have fresh Tomatoes more than your requirement, then straight away you can keep them in the freeze to increase their shelf life. Before freezing them, a straightforward trick you should use is to wash and dry the vegetables first for them not to stick with each other. Arrange them on a tray before placing them into the Freezer.

Make sure that no pieces are touching, or else they will freeze stuck together when placed inside your container later! When frozen completely, transfer them to a freezer bag.

Though the freezing technique increases the shelf life of tomatoes, they loosen the skin, so to make it simple, remove them. We then sampled the refrigerated and unrefrigerated tomatoes plain at room temperature and in batches of gazpacho and cooked tomato sauce. Some tasters noted that the cut tomatoes in the plain tasting had picked up off-flavors in the refrigerator, but once the tomatoes had been cooked, tasters could not tell the difference between the samples.

The flavor of whole tomatoes was unaffected by refrigeration. Plus, refrigerating them prolonged their shelf life by five days.
